Output 28afabdec7730f11443172d3e5864d831b90969be801d34597e8bf3f50d85905:3

value
41108642
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4e6331fc87bc27edd7b2af08f96b99101489905a7f1e16f09dc66802990830f0
address
tb1pfe3nrly8hsn7m4aj4uy0j6uezq2gnyz60u0pduyace5q9xggxrcqypeenp
transaction
28afabdec7730f11443172d3e5864d831b90969be801d34597e8bf3f50d85905
spent
true